Supplementum Epigraphicum Graecum: 18.636


ARCHAGATHOS DEDICATES A SHRINE IN ALEXANDRIA


Greek text: SEG_18.636
Provenance:   Alexandria , Egypt
Date:   283-274 B.C. 
Format:   see key to translations

The identity of this Archagathos has been discussed by R.S.Bagnall, "Archagathos son of Agathocles, Epistates of Libya" ( PDF ), who suggests that Archagathos may have been a son of Theoxena.


On behalf of king Ptolemaios, son of Ptolemaios and Berenike the Saviours, Archagathos son of Agathokles, the governor {epistatēs} of Libya, and his wife Stratonike dedicated this shrine to Sarapis and Isis.
